Farm fence repair services involve restoring and maintaining fencing systems used to enclose fields, pastures, or other agricultural areas. These services typically include fixing broken or sagging sections, replacing damaged posts, repairing or replacing wire mesh, and restoring gates or hinges. The goal is to ensure the fence remains sturdy and functional, providing reliable containment for livestock or protection for crops. Skilled contractors assess the condition of existing fences, identify weak points, and perform necessary repairs to extend the fence’s lifespan and maintain its effectiveness.

Many problems can signal the need for farm fence repairs. Common issues include sections of wire that have become loose or broken, posts that have shifted or rotted, gates that no longer latch properly, or sections that have been damaged by weather, animals, or accidents. A compromised fence can lead to animals escaping, predators gaining access, or unwanted intruders entering the property. Addressing these problems promptly helps prevent larger issues down the line, keeping livestock safe and property secure.

The overview below groups typical Farm Fence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or fence repairs, such as fixing broken posts or replacing a few panels,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age and fence length.

Moderate Repairs - For more extensive repairs like replacing sections of fencing or addressing multiple damaged areas, local contractors often charge between $600 and $1,500. Projects in this range are common for medium-sized fence issues.

Full Fence Replacement - Complete fence replacements usually start around $2,000 and can go up to $5,000 or more for larger, more complex projects. Fewer jobs reach the highest tiers, which involve extensive labor and materials.

Larger Projects - Large-scale fence rebuilds or custom installations can exceed $5,000, especially when involving premium materials or challenging terrain. These projects are less frequent but handled by experienced local service providers for comprehensive fencing needs.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of farm fence repairs do local contractors handle? Local service providers typically handle repairs such as replacing broken or damaged fence posts, fixing sagging or loose wire, and restoring sections of fencing that have been compromised by weather or animals.

How can I tell if my farm fence needs repair? Signs that a farm fence may need repair include sagging or leaning sections, broken or missing posts, gaps or holes, and sections that animals are able to escape through.

Are there different fencing materials that local contractors work with? Yes, local service providers often work with various fencing materials including wire, wood, vinyl, and electric fencing, depending on the type of farm and fencing needs.

What are common causes of farm fence damage? Common causes include weather-related wear, animal activity, fallen trees or branches, and general aging of fencing materials.

How do local contractors typically approach farm fence repair projects? They assess the damage, determine the best repair methods, and perform tasks such as replacing posts, tightening wire, or restoring sections to ensure the fence functions properly and safely.
